Analysis

The most recent figure for number of infant deaths, female in Serbia is 116, measured in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 40 years on record.

That represents a change of down 1.7% on the previous year and down 30.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, number of infant deaths, female in Serbia peaked at 1,600 in 1985 and was at its lowest, 116, in 2024.

That places Serbia 135th out of 197 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Number of infant deaths, female in Serbia, year by year

Annual values for Number of infant deaths, female in Serbia, 1985 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1985 1,600
1986 1,517 -5.2%
1987 1,424 -6.1%
1988 1,298 -8.8%
1989 1,144 -11.9%
1990 997 -12.8%
1991 890 -10.7%
1992 811 -8.9%
1993 740 -8.8%
1994 661 -10.7%
1995 579 -12.4%
1996 499 -13.8%
1997 430 -13.8%
1998 380 -11.6%
1999 349 -8.2%
2000 330 -5.4%
2001 314 -4.8%
2002 296 -5.7%
2003 277 -6.4%
2004 254 -8.3%
2005 230 -9.4%
2006 213 -7.4%
2007 202 -5.2%
2008 196 -3.0%
2009 194 -1.0%
2010 193 -0.5%
2011 190 -1.6%
2012 184 -3.2%
2013 175 -4.9%
2014 166 -5.1%
2015 159 -4.2%
2016 151 -5.0%
2017 145 -4.0%
2018 139 -4.1%
2019 134 -3.6%
2020 128 -4.5%
2021 123 -3.9%
2022 120 -2.4%
2023 118 -1.7%
2024 116 -1.7%
